Key concepts and overview
Casino payments encompass the methods and processes involved in transferring money to and from online casinos. This includes deposits made by players to fund their accounts and withdrawals when players cash out their winnings. Understanding these concepts is essential for ensuring a smooth gambling experience. The key components of casino payments include:
- Deposit Methods: Various ways players can add funds to their casino accounts, such as credit cards, e-wallets, and bank transfers.
- Withdrawal Methods: The options available for players to withdraw their winnings, which may differ from deposit methods.
- Processing Times: The time it takes for deposits to reflect in your account and for withdrawals to be processed.
- Security Measures: The protocols in place to protect players’ financial information during transactions.
Main features and details
When it comes to how casino payments work, several features stand out. Firstly, deposit methods can vary widely. Common options include:
- Credit and Debit Cards: Visa and Mastercard are widely accepted, providing instant deposits.
- E-Wallets: Services like PayPal, Skrill, and Neteller offer fast transactions and added security.
- Bank Transfers: While typically slower, they are a reliable option for larger transactions.
- Cryptocurrencies: An emerging method that offers anonymity and security, though not all casinos accept them.
Withdrawals can be more complex, as many casinos have specific policies regarding which methods can be used for cashing out. Processing times can vary significantly, with e-wallets often being the fastest, while bank transfers may take several days. Additionally, casinos implement various security measures, such as SSL encryption and identity verification, to protect players’ financial data.

Advantages and disadvantages
Each payment method comes with its own set of advantages and disadvantages. For instance:
- Credit and Debit Cards:
- Advantages: Widely accepted, instant deposits.
- Disadvantages: Potential for high fees and longer withdrawal times.
- E-Wallets:
- Advantages: Fast transactions, enhanced security.
- Disadvantages: Not all casinos accept them, and some may charge fees.
- Bank Transfers:
- Advantages: High transaction limits, reliable.
- Disadvantages: Slower processing times, potential fees.
- Cryptocurrencies:
- Advantages: Anonymity, security.
- Disadvantages: Volatility, limited acceptance.
Additional insights
When navigating casino payments, it’s essential to consider edge cases and important notes. For example, some casinos may require identity verification before processing withdrawals, which can delay access to your funds. Additionally, players should be aware of potential fees associated with certain payment methods, as these can eat into your winnings. Expert tips include:
- Always read the casino’s payment policy before signing up.
- Consider using e-wallets for faster withdrawals.
- Keep track of your transactions to manage your bankroll effectively.
